The Divine Foundation of America’s Prosperity
Some voices today suggest that the United States Constitution has lost its
relevance, advocating for a complete rewrite. However, to dismiss the
Constitution is to overlook its profound origins and purpose. The
Constitution was not merely a document drafted by human hands; it was, and
remains, a divinely inspired framework—one rooted in principles that
acknowledge the sovereignty of God and the inherent dignity of mankind.
At its core, the Constitution safeguards freedoms that are essential for
human flourishing: the liberty to worship God, to think independently, to
dream boldly, to create without boundaries, to take risks courageously, and
to prosper through hard work and ingenuity. These freedoms were not
accidental nor trivial; they were deliberate acknowledgments of the divine
gifts bestowed upon humanity.

Writing the US Constitution
God, as the ultimate source of knowledge, wisdom, and creativity, has
endowed each individual with unique talents and potential. It is through
these God-given abilities, combined with the freedom that the Constitution
enshrines, that innovation has flourished and opportunities have abounded.
From scientific breakthroughs to entrepreneurial ventures, America’s history
is a testament to what can be achieved when faith and freedom are allowed to
intersect.
This understanding—that freedom is a gift from God and that prosperity stems
from divine inspiration—has been the cornerstone of America’s ascent as a
wealthy and thriving nation. It is not simply material wealth that defines
this success, but the wealth of ideas, ingenuity, and opportunity that has
propelled the nation forward.
To rewrite or dismiss the Constitution would be to sever our connection to
the divine wisdom that guided its creation. It would risk undermining the
very foundation that has allowed America to become a beacon of hope and
possibility. Let us remember that it is through recognizing God’s hand in
the formation of our nation, and by honoring the freedoms He has granted,
that we can continue to prosper—not just as individuals, but as a united
people.
